The heavy truck assembly line is a production line specifically designed for the assembly of heavy-duty trucks, covering the entire process from chassis assembly, engine installation, cab assembly, overall assembly to final inspection. Here is the relevant information about the heavy truck assembly line:
1. **Assembly Line Technology and Equipment**:
- The heavy truck assembly line technology and equipment include chassis workshop transfer, chassis flipping equipment, riveting devices, tool hanging devices, air supply manifolds, lifting equipment, and alignment equipment.
- The assembly line is suitable for truck chassis with a weight of 0.8 to 1.8 tons, length of 5 to 12 meters, and a total machine load capacity of 10 to 16 tons.
- The assembly line mainly undertakes the riveting task of truck chassis, with an annual single-shift production of 5,000 vehicles.
2. **Assembly Line Process Layout**:
- The process layout of the heavy truck assembly line directly affects the quality of the product and the improvement of production efficiency. The layout needs to consider objective factors such as equipment conditions and the difficulty of transportation.
- The calculation of the number of workstations on the assembly line involves production capacity, annual working hours, production shifts, equipment utilization rate, vehicle assembly hours, and labor utilization rate.
- Material layout is usually arranged along both sides of the assembly line, but in special cases, the material layout position may need to be adjusted.

4. **Development of AGV Assembly Line**:
- The development of the heavy truck drive axle AGV assembly line, which uses AGVs as the main configuration for an automated flexible assembly line, improves assembly efficiency while reducing labor intensity and meeting the flexible assembly needs of multiple varieties.
- AGV stands for "Automated Guided Vehicle," providing a highly flexible and automated transportation method for modern manufacturing and logistics.
5. **Final Assembly Process**:
- The process for the heavy truck final assembly line includes parts procurement and storage, preparation in the final assembly workshop, body hoisting and welding, battery assembly and installation, electric control system integration and debugging, interior assembly, chassis assembly, exterior assembly, inspection and quality control, rainwater test, and final inspection and adjustment.
